You'll design, build, and maintain the integrations that connect Molecule to the systems our clients depend on — market data providers, exchange platforms, generation data sources, ERP and CRM systems, SCADA historians, and downstream analytics infrastructure.
You'll also build custom reports in SQL, turning client data into the insights they need.
This is an end-to-end ownership role: from integration design through to testing, documentation, and handover.
Where your profile supports it, you'll engage directly with client technical teams — representing Molecule in integration design discussions and supporting go-live.
Building integrations with ISO and market data providers (Montel, Pharos, ZEMA), exchange platforms (ICE, CME, Nodal), ERP/CRM systems (SAP, Microsoft), and generation data sources
API-based price extraction — forward curves, LMPs, ancillary service prices, settlement data
Outbound data feeds and BigBang data lake integration for positions, P&L, and valuations
REST APIs, SFTP/FTP, webhooks, and email-based automation
SSO and MFA configuration
Custom report development in Mode using SQL
